§ 70-6-127 — Teacher's assistants - Employment - Criteria -
Oklahoma·Title 70 Schools
Qualifications - Duties - Students to be included in meeting percentage requirement - Bilingual assistants not to qualify as.
A.Beginning with the 1990-91 school year, every school site shall employ a teacher's assistant or use a volunteer for each class in grades kindergarten through two which has a class size of more than twenty (20) students in average daily membership as of September 15 of each year and which is composed of students, at least twenty percent (20%) of whom meet the criteria specified in subsection B of this section; provided, this requirement shall not apply to classes that are not subject to class size limitations pursuant to subsection D of Section 18-113.1 of this title or to pull-out sections for Chapter 1 or to Special Education students.
